Devadatta is a genus of damselflies in the family Devadattidae, which is a family in the superfamily Amphipterygoidea.[3] Species of Devadatta inhabit forest streams in Southeast Asia, with the greatest diversity occurring in Borneo.[4] The family Devadattidae contains only the genus Devadatta and about 13 described species.[3][5]
Members of the genus are medium-sized damselflies characterised by their broad wings and distinctive wing venation. They are typically found in shaded forest habitats and are often associated with small streams.[4]
Family classification
[edit]Devadatta was traditionally placed within Amphipterygidae, a family that formerly included several geographically isolated genera from Asia, Africa and the Americas.[1][6] Morphological studies supported the distinctiveness of Devadatta, while molecular analyses failed to support a close relationship between the genera historically included in Amphipterygidae.[1][7][8]
In 2014, Dijkstra and colleagues concluded that these lineages are best treated as separate families and established Devadattidae for the genus Devadatta.[1] Subsequent phylogenomic analyses supported the recognition of Devadattidae as a distinct family of damselflies.[9]
Species
[edit]The following species are currently placed in Devadatta:[3]
- Devadatta aran Dow, Hämäläinen & Stokvis, 2015
- Devadatta argyoides (Selys, 1859)
- Devadatta basilanensis Laidlaw, 1934
- Devadatta clavicauda Dow, Hämäläinen & Stokvis, 2015
- Devadatta cyanocephala Hämäläinen, Sasamoto & Karube, 2006
- Devadatta ducatrix Lieftinck, 1969
- Devadatta glaucinotata Sasamoto, 2003
- Devadatta kompieri Phan, Sasamoto & Hayashi, 2015
- Devadatta multinervosa Fraser, 1933
- Devadatta podolestoides Laidlaw, 1934
- Devadatta sokoh Dow, Hämäläinen & Stokvis, 2015
- Devadatta tanduk Dow, Hämäläinen & Stokvis, 2015
- Devadatta yokoii Phan, Sasamoto & Hayashi, 2015
Etymology
[edit]The family name Devadattidae is derived from the type genus Devadatta, with the standard zoological suffix -idae used for animal families.
The genus name Devadatta was introduced by Kirby in 1890 as a replacement name for Tetraneura Selys, 1859, which was preoccupied.[2] Kirby did not explain the derivation of the name. It is probably derived from the Sanskrit देवदत्त (Devadatta), meaning "given by the gods" or "god-given".[10]
